The Hidden Challenges Facing Tibetan Communities
Tibetan communities often carry layers of trauma tied to exile, identity loss, and long-term stress. These experiences can contribute to anxiety, depression, and substance use disorders. Alcohol and drug dependency frequently develop as coping mechanisms for unresolved pain, grief, or isolation.
At the same time, addiction is rarely discussed openly. Shame and fear of judgment can prevent individuals from seeking help early, allowing problems to deepen over time. When local healthcare systems lack specialized addiction recovery or mental health services, families may feel they have no safe options. This reality has led many Tibetan families to seek care abroad, where treatment is accessible, compassionate, and confidential.

Inpatient and Outpatient Care Designed for Real Life
Structured Inpatient Treatment
Inpatient programs provide a safe and supportive environment for individuals who need intensive care. These programs include medical supervision, detox support when needed, individual therapy, group counseling, and daily wellness activities. The structure helps clients step away from triggers and focus fully on recovery.
Flexible Outpatient Programs
Outpatient treatment offers continued care while allowing individuals to maintain family responsibilities, education, or work commitments. Clients receive ongoing therapy, mental health support, and recovery planning while gradually reintegrating into daily life. This flexibility is especially valuable for families navigating cross-cultural or international circumstances.
Integrated Mental Health Treatment
Substance use disorders often coexist with mental health conditions such as trauma, anxiety, or depression. Canadian treatment centers address this connection through integrated care. Trauma-informed therapy, counseling, and psychiatric support work together to treat root causes rather than symptoms alone. This comprehensive approach improves long-term recovery outcomes and emotional stability.
